I would recommend drilling the small hole from the other side rather than the same side as the large bit. A forstner bit will sometimes mess up the wood around the exit of the bit so it's better to have the bit exit within the board in a spot that you are going to file away rather than leave a messy hole on the surface of the board. So you want a pilot hole to mark where the small bit has to start cutting.
you won't mess up an exit hole with a forstner bit if you place a waste piece under\er your work piece !!!

I would like to bore a hole in a piece of 1x8" which is 3/4" thick. The hole should be tappered. The large side is 2.5" the smaller side would be 1.5". What is the best way to do this? I have hand drill, jig saw. I don't have good wood working tools.
How accurate does the hole have to be? is the first concern.

I would probably cut one hole, just a bit smaller than 2.5". Then use a file to chamfer the top edge of the hole to get the bulb to sit down into the wood just a bit so only the dome is above the surface. Then put the bulb in place, turn it over, and put some caulk/glue/whatever into the hole around the edge to hold the bulb in. You don't have to fit the hole shape to the bulb. And you don't have to fill the space with caulk/glue. You just want to hold it in place.
I assume you have some sort of free-standing socket to get power to the bulb.
